The Aikau Family created the Eddie Aikau Foundation in May of 2000 to share the spirit of Aloha and the Hawaiian traditions and culture as symbolized by their late brother Eddie Aikau. Since its inception in 1985 the tournament has only been held 10 times, due to a precondition that open-ocean swells reach a minimum of 20 feet (this translates to a wave face height of over 30 feet). [19], Other variations of the phrase include "Eddie would throw" (in support of the University of Hawaii's passing attack by Colt Brennan and Timmy Chang under head coach June Jones), "Eddie wouldn't crow" (in opposition to boastful and egotistical surfers), and "Eddie would hoe" (in support of Native Hawaiian agricultural outreach programs).
